Background
In the field of food packaging box production, a spraying device is necessary for spraying the surface of the packaging box.
Patent number CN201920237602.7 discloses a spraying device for food package case, in paint pump with the coating suction atomizer in the coating case, turn into vaporific blowout through atomizer with coating, make coating can not pile up on food package case, prevent to influence the off-the-shelf pleasing to the eye of food package case.
Although this spraying device inhales the atomizer through the coating pump in with the coating incasement, turns into vaporific blowout through the atomizer with coating, makes coating can not pile up on food package case, prevents to influence the off-the-shelf pleasing to the eye of food package case, nevertheless has following shortcoming: 1. the packing box can not be conveniently clamped and rotated; 2. the defect detection can not be conveniently carried out after the machine vision is utilized to spray the packing box; 3. the raw material allowance of the coating stored in the storage barrel cannot be checked conveniently; 4. the damping effect is not good. Therefore, a spraying device for the food packing box is provided.

Compared with the prior art, the utility model discloses following beneficial effect has:
1. through setting up the rotation motor, the second mounting panel, electric cylinder and clamp splice, the packing box that will treat the spraying is placed between the clamp splice, open electric cylinder, during operation power take off end conveniently drives the clamp splice and inwards removes, thereby be convenient for carry out the centre gripping to the packing box of placing between the clamp splice, open the rotation motor again, the during operation conveniently drives the packing box and rotates, thereby be convenient for change the angle of the packing box of centre gripping between the clamp splice, and then it is rotatory to conveniently carry out the centre gripping to the packing box, conveniently carry out the spraying to a plurality of faces of packing box.
2. Through setting up step motor, the visual detection camera, connecting rod and motor positive and negative rotation controller, after the spraying is accomplished, close the force (forcing) pump, personnel can control motor positive and negative rotation controller, thereby control step motor's positive and negative rotation angle, step motor during operation power take off end conveniently drives the axis of rotation and rotates, thereby drive connecting rod and first mounting panel and rotate, finally drive the visual detection camera and rotate to the packing box upper end of clamp splice centre gripping, utilize the signal input part of video connecting wire connection external display screen and the signal output part of visual detection camera, thereby can show the high definition picture that the visual detection camera shot on the display screen, be convenient for personnel discover the defect behind the packing box spraying better.
3. Through setting up glass window and scale mark, personnel see through the glass window, conveniently see the interior coating of storing of storage bucket, recycle the scale mark of glass window one side, conveniently carry out the reading to the surplus of coating, and then can be convenient for personnel look over the surplus of the interior coating of storing of storage bucket better, when the coating in the storage bucket is less, personnel can open the check valve of storing bucket top one side, to replenishing coating in the storage bucket.
4. Through setting up rubber foot, utilize the rubber foot pad of base bottom corner installation, can effectively absorb this spraying device during operation and transmit the vibrations on the base to promote the shock attenuation effect greatly, and then be favorable to promoting the stability of this spraying device during operation.
